It’s been quite the year for John Cena as he kicked off his retirement tour back in January and now he only has four dates left. Cena has faced some interesting names throughout the course of his retirement tour, but Rob Van Dam is one former rival he didn’t get to face off against.

During a recent appearance on Sportskeeda’s WrestleBinge, Rob Van Dam was asked if he had talks with WWE about a possible match with John Cena and he confirmed that he did. However, the talks unfortunately fell through due to him breaking both of his heels.

“Yeah, yeah, yeah, I did. At first, I didn’t think [WWE] would be as interested as they apparently were, and so, I started to get a little excited about it. I don’t know if they actually talked to John [Cena] about it, you know? But one of the times, when I was talking to someone about it, they–I don’t remember if it was Paul [Levesque] or Paul [Heyman] in this conversation, but either way, they were like, ‘If John wants to do it, Boom! It’s a shoo-in; for sure. We just need to sell it to him,’ and I was like, ‘All right.’”

“And so, I don’t know if John was actually aware of it or not, but I was talking to the office about doing it, and was told, ‘If we’re in Philly, it’s a shoo-in.’ Easy. If we’re not doing a show in Philly, well, that doesn’t mean we can’t do it, but we’ll have to think about it; figure it out.’ I was feeling pretty good about the direction it was going, and then, I’m off my feet for most of the year with two broken heels.”
